Output cdf58df3cf2f0eafb9b85fe335e7cab3ced09fb4156e5eded3f039281971b42e:1

value
5683631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2c627c88999ae83a481904bd17b6630f99a063b OP_EQUAL
address
3KStPqYCDWKAs7BKYgGuRYBJVxypJPLTpz
transaction
cdf58df3cf2f0eafb9b85fe335e7cab3ced09fb4156e5eded3f039281971b42e
confirmations
377636
spent
true